WebMay 11, 2024 · In states that have expanded Medicaid coverage, you can qualify based on your income alone. If your household income is below 133% of the federal poverty level, you qualify. However, because of the way the income is calculated, it turns out to be 138% of the federal poverty level. WebJan 1, 2024 · Effective January 1, 2024, three key eligibility requirements have changed: Limits on Medicaid Applicant’s Gross Monthly Income Effective Jan 1, 2024, the applicant’s gross monthly income may not exceed $2,742 (up from $2,523). The applicant may retain $130 per month for personal expenses. WebThe bill is for $2,000. Your excess income is $200. You may submit this bill to meet your excess income for six consecutive months. After the six months is over, if the provider is still trying to collect on the bill, you can continue to use the balance of the bill for four more consecutive months.
